Advertisement
Guest User

Untitled

a guest
Oct 23rd, 2018
97
0
Never
Not a member of Pastebin yet? Sign Up, it unlocks many cool features!
text 6.03 KB | None | 0 0
  1. using System;
  2. using System.Collections.Generic;
  3. using System.Linq;
  4. using System.Text;
  5. using System.Threading.Tasks;
  6. using System.Diagnostics;
  7.  
  8. using Xamarin.Forms;
  9. using Xamarin.Forms.Xaml;
  10.  
  11. namespace Proekt
  12. {
  13. [XamlCompilation(XamlCompilationOptions.Compile)]
  14. public partial class uchitel : ContentPage
  15. {
  16. string day;
  17. string teacher;
  18.  
  19. public uchitel ()
  20. {
  21. InitializeComponent ();
  22. }
  23. void picker_SelectedIndexChanged(object sender, EventArgs e)
  24. {
  25. header.Text = "Вы выбрали учителя: " + picker.Items[picker.SelectedIndex];
  26. teacher = picker.Items[picker.SelectedIndex];
  27. Info();
  28. }
  29. void picker_SelectedIndexChanged1(object sender, EventArgs e)
  30. {
  31. header1.Text = "Вы выбрали день: " + picker1.Items[picker1.SelectedIndex];
  32. day = picker1.Items[picker1.SelectedIndex];
  33. Info1.Text = day;
  34. Info();
  35. }
  36. public void Info()
  37. {
  38. //ponedelnik - 1, vtornik - 2 i t.d.
  39.  
  40. if (day == null)
  41. {
  42. Info1.Text = "Не выбран день";
  43. return;
  44. }
  45.  
  46. if (teacher == null)
  47. {
  48. Info1.Text = "Не выбран учитель";
  49. return;
  50. }
  51.  
  52.  
  53. int DAY = 0;
  54.  
  55. if (day == "Esmaspäev") DAY = 1;
  56. if (day == "Teisipäev") DAY = 2;
  57. if (day == "Kolmapäev") DAY = 3;
  58. if (day == "Neljapäev") DAY = 4;
  59. if (day == "Reede") DAY = 5;
  60.  
  61. //OLEINIK
  62. List<int> Oleinik = new List<int>();
  63. Oleinik.Add(3);
  64. Oleinik.Add(4);
  65.  
  66. List<string> OleinikTime = new List<string>();
  67. OleinikTime.Add("08.30");
  68. OleinikTime.Add("14.20");
  69.  
  70. //SHKARBANOVA
  71. List<int> Tatjana = new List<int>();
  72. Tatjana.Add(1);
  73. Tatjana.Add(4);
  74.  
  75. List<string> TatjanaTime = new List<string>();
  76. TatjanaTime.Add("16.00");
  77. TatjanaTime.Add("16.00");
  78.  
  79. //MERKULOVA
  80. List<int> Irina = new List<int>();
  81. Irina.Add(1);
  82. Irina.Add(3);
  83.  
  84. List<string> IrinaTime = new List<string>();
  85. IrinaTime.Add("15.10");
  86. IrinaTime.Add("15.10");
  87.  
  88. //EDU
  89. List<int> Edu = new List<int>();
  90. Edu.Add(1);
  91. Edu.Add(3);
  92.  
  93. List<string> EduTime = new List<string>();
  94. EduTime.Add("16.50");
  95. EduTime.Add("15.10");
  96.  
  97. //TOIVO
  98. List<int> Toivo = new List<int>();
  99. Toivo.Add(1);
  100. Toivo.Add(4);
  101.  
  102. List<string> ToivoTime = new List<string>();
  103. ToivoTime.Add("16.00");
  104. ToivoTime.Add("16.00");
  105.  
  106. //KRISTJAN
  107. List<int> Kris = new List<int>();
  108. Kris.Add(1);
  109. Kris.Add(3);
  110.  
  111. List<string> KrisTime = new List<string>();
  112. KrisTime.Add("16.00");
  113. KrisTime.Add("15.10");
  114.  
  115.  
  116. for (int i = 0; i<Oleinik.Count; i++)
  117. {
  118. if(teacher == "Marina Oleinik")
  119. if (Oleinik[i] == DAY)
  120. {
  121. Info1.Text = "У учителя начинается консультация в " + OleinikTime[i];
  122. break;
  123. }
  124. else
  125. {
  126. Info1.Text = "Сегодня у этого учителя нет консультации";
  127. }
  128. if (teacher == "Tatjana Shkarbanova")
  129. if (Tatjana[i] == DAY)
  130. {
  131. Info1.Text = "У учителя начинается консультация в " + TatjanaTime[i];
  132. break;
  133. }
  134. else
  135. {
  136. Info1.Text = "Сегодня нет консультации";
  137. }
  138. if (teacher == "Irina Merkulova")
  139. if (Irina[i] == DAY)
  140. {
  141. Info1.Text = "У учителя начинается консультация в " + IrinaTime[i];
  142. break;
  143. }
  144. else
  145. {
  146. Info1.Text = "Сегодня у этого учителя нет консультации";
  147. }
  148. if (teacher == "Lembit Edu")
  149. if (Edu[i] == DAY)
  150. {
  151. Info1.Text = "У учителя начинается консультация в " + EduTime[i];
  152. break;
  153. }
  154. else
  155. {
  156. Info1.Text = "Сегодня нет консультации";
  157. }
  158. if (teacher == "Toivo Treufeldt")
  159. if (Toivo[i] == DAY)
  160. {
  161. Info1.Text = "У учителя начинается консультация в " + ToivoTime[i];
  162. break;
  163. }
  164. else
  165. {
  166. Info1.Text = "Сегодня нет консультации";
  167. }
  168. if (teacher == "Kristjan Kivikangur")
  169. if (Kris[i] == DAY)
  170. {
  171. Info1.Text = "У учителя начинается консультация в " + KrisTime[i];
  172. break;
  173. }
  174. else
  175. {
  176. Info1.Text = "Сегодня у этого учителя нет консультации";
  177. }
  178. }
  179. }
  180. }
  181. }
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ement